  70. /**
  71. * batadv_send_skb_via_tt - send an skb via TT lookup
  72. * @bat_priv: the bat priv with all the soft interface information
  73. * @skb: the payload to send
  74. * @dst_hint: can be used to override the destination contained in the skb
  75. * @vid: the vid to be used to search the translation table
  76. *
  77. * Look up the recipient node for the destination address in the ethernet
  78. * header via the translation table. Wrap the given skb into a batman-adv
  79. * unicast header. Then send this frame to the according destination node.
  80. *
  81. * Return: NET_XMIT_DROP in case of error or NET_XMIT_SUCCESS otherwise.
  82. */
  83. static inline int batadv_send_skb_via_tt(struct batadv_priv *bat_priv,
  84. struct sk_buff *skb, u8 *dst_hint,
  85. unsigned short vid)
  86. {
  87. return batadv_send_skb_via_tt_generic(bat_priv, skb, BATADV_UNICAST, 0,
  88. dst_hint, vid);
  89. }
  90. /**
  91. * batadv_send_skb_via_tt_4addr - send an skb via TT lookup
  92. * @bat_priv: the bat priv with all the soft interface information
  93. * @skb: the payload to send
  94. * @packet_subtype: the unicast 4addr packet subtype to use
  95. * @dst_hint: can be used to override the destination contained in the skb
  96. * @vid: the vid to be used to search the translation table
  97. *
  98. * Look up the recipient node for the destination address in the ethernet
  99. * header via the translation table. Wrap the given skb into a batman-adv
  100. * unicast-4addr header. Then send this frame to the according destination
  101. * node.
  102. *
  103. * Return: NET_XMIT_DROP in case of error or NET_XMIT_SUCCESS otherwise.
  104. */
  105. static inline int batadv_send_skb_via_tt_4addr(struct batadv_priv *bat_priv,
  106. struct sk_buff *skb,
  107. int packet_subtype,
  108. u8 *dst_hint,
  109. unsigned short vid)
  110. {
  111. return batadv_send_skb_via_tt_generic(bat_priv, skb,
  112. BATADV_UNICAST_4ADDR,
  113. packet_subtype, dst_hint, vid);
  114. }
